MyMandela_Challenge

The SRC and the Student Alumni Society (SAS) hereby present to you the MyMandela Challenge. This is an invitation to all staff and students to donate R100 towards the #MyMandela_Fund- an SRC fundraising initiative that assists students with paying off outstanding debt, meals and purchasing textbooks.

The Student Alumni Society (SAS) has proposed to their members to donate 20% of each members’ membership fee towards the SRC #MyMandela Campaign. Question is what will you do?
